This is our last video from our Sri Lankan food series! In this video, we are showing you some unique village food in Sri Lanka.

First, we meet some local women in the village of Wellawaya. At the time of filming, the Sri Lankan New Year celebrations just happened and we had the opportunity to watch these ladies prepare Sri Lankan New Year specialties from scratch. The ladies prepared Imbul Kiribath (traditional milk rice stuffed with coconut), Welithalapa (rice flour, coconut milk and treacle), Kokis (deep fried cookies made from rice flour and coconut milk), and Kavum (a pastry made from rice flour and treacle that’s deep fried and shaped like a woman’s bun). We were served these Sri Lankan treats with tea and it was all very unique and delicious!!!

Next, we visited a sustainable rice paddy field where farmers harvest a unique and traditional rice grain which has been around for thousands of years and is much more nutritious than normal rice found around the world. We met up with a few of these rice farmers and shared a lotus leaf meal with the Sri Lankan rice. This meal was also cooked by the village ladies and it was absolutely amazing!!
